For R&D scientists working at the forefront of chemistry and life sciences, selecting the right suppliers for crucial reagents like O-Benzyl-L-serine (CAS 4726-96-9) is as important as the experimental design itself. This amino acid derivative is a vital component in many synthetic pathways, particularly in peptide synthesis and pharmaceutical intermediate manufacturing. The first and most critical factor is product quality, specifically purity. O-Benzyl-L-serine used in sensitive research applications demands high assay values and minimal impurities. Any contaminants can lead to unpredictable reaction outcomes, false results, or significant purification challenges downstream. Scientists should look for suppliers who provide detailed Certificates of Analysis (COAs) that clearly specify purity levels, impurity profiles, and physical characteristics.
